Key Responsibilities:
As an Oil Change Team Member, your daily duties include:
Draining and replacing motor oil and oil filters
Checking and topping off essential vehicle fluids
Inspecting and replacing air filters and wiper blades
Adjusting tire pressure and performing visual safety checks
Performing coolant exchanges and other light maintenance services

Requirements & Qualifications:
To succeed as an Oil Change Team Member, candidates must:
Be at least 18 years old (16 in select states)
Be able to lift up to 50 pounds
Be able to move safely in and out of a shallow service pit
Stand, walk, bend, and perform physical tasks for extended periods
Work in varying weather conditions when necessary
Have reliable transportation
